How do I change the Camera noise on my iPhone?

The iPhone camera’s shutter sound is just one sound, there is no way to change it. The sound is legally required in some countries to inform others you are taking a picture. If you are in the U.S. you can turn off the shutter sound, but you can’t change it.

What is iPhone auto camera?

iPhone 13 Pro and iPhone 13 Pro Max can also shoot macro videos, including slow-motion and time-lapse. Shooting macro in Photo and Video modes is automatic — just move your iPhone close to the subject and the camera will automatically switch to the Ultra Wide camera if it’s not selected, while maintaining your framing.

What is the camera interface on the iPhone camera?

On iPhone models with the Ultra Wide (0.5x) lens, the Camera interface shows you what’s happening outside of the shot that you’re framing. This can help you decide if you need to reframe your shot or switch to a different camera lens on your iPhone for a better photo.
